MIXED GREENS SALAD

Iheb
A refreshing and nutritious go-to summer salad with mixed greens
5 from 1 vote
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Course Salad
Cuisine American
Servings 1
Calories 365 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 2 cups Fresh mixed greens various types of lettuce
  • 1 Bell pepper diced
  • 3 Cherry tomatoes halved
  • 1 tbsp Canned corn
  • 50 g Grilled chicken breast or fillet, sliced
  • 2 Medium boiled eggs halved
  • Parmesan cheese grated or shaved
  • 1 slice Stale bread cut into croutons
  • 1 tbsp Balsamic vinegar
  • 1 tbsp Olive oil
  • ½ Lemon juiced
  • 1 Pinch Salt and pepper to taste negligible calories

Instructions
 

  • Prepare the Croutons
    Cut the stale bread into small cubes and toast them in a dry pan or oven until crispy.
  • Boil the Eggs
    Bring water to a boil, add the eggs, and cook for about 7-8 minutes for a medium-boiled texture. Peel and halve them once done.
  • Assemble the Salad
    In a large bowl, combine mixed greens, bell pepper, cherry tomatoes, corn, and grilled chicken.
  • Add Toppings
    Place the medium-boiled eggs on top, then sprinkle with Parmesan cheese and crispy croutons.
  • Dress the Salad
    Drizzle with balsamic vinegar, olive oil, and fresh lemon juice.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  • Serve & Enjoy
    Toss lightly and serve immediately for a fresh and flavorful meal.
